Output e812a6407749821b6fb5cba531c437b61f3cdc68f7b2ebdcd3c9250ad392d10a:0

value
38000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842fbcd04606c19707c4879bcf1092b2a718e195 OP_EQUAL
address
3DjxJjDbq9YbNF2kFnBJ6tpsckdXS5dxbg
transaction
e812a6407749821b6fb5cba531c437b61f3cdc68f7b2ebdcd3c9250ad392d10a
confirmations
181849
spent
true